### 1.4.3 — key rotation

Rotated deploy key following the flaky DNS resolution fix in the Brackenport resolver. Retries now cap at three with jitter; stale cache entries evicted on failure. Old key revoked as of this release. Verify bundles against the new key, shown below.

deploy key for kagup-bawig: bky9_ZMq28eTw9

## ChipGate Reader Recovery

If the FinishLine Systems chip reader at the Harrowmere Marathon mat drops heartbeats for more than 30 seconds, power-cycle the antenna loop before restarting the ingest daemon. Verify the split buffer drained cleanly; partial reads corrupt the results queue. Once the daemon reports READY, reload the service with the configuration values listed below.

config for yahof-tajop:
zorath:
  pin: 7493
  metrics_host: metrics.zorath.tolvaqsys.internal
  tenant: praiel
  seal: seal_fd9cd4f1

LEADERSHIP REVIEW BRIEFING — FACTORY CAPACITY

For branch managers: after careful evaluation, Arlowe Fabrication will expand the Netherholt plant rather than commission a new facility. The expansion adds two production lines, raising output capacity by an estimated 25% within nine months. Tooling orders are placed; hiring begins next month. Branch order commitments should reflect current lead times until the new lines are validated. Please hold this information until the formal announcement. The underlying strategic rationale follows below.

management briefing: Headcount on the Belix team goes from 60 to 93 by the end of November. Gross margin on Belix came in at 23 percent against a plan of 47 percent.

**Q: The Replica Lag alarm for Quillbase keeps firing — what do I do?**

The alarm triggers when the read replica in the Varnholt region falls more than 90 seconds behind the primary. First, check whether a bulk import is running; those routinely cause temporary lag and clear on their own. If lag exceeds ten minutes, escalate to the data platform rotation and initiate a replica reseed from the Quillbase console. The reseed wizard will prompt for the recovery passphrase, which is:

strongbox words: ralax-sileth-queniel-zorvan-drumir-gordor-kasok-julox-fenwyn-gormir-quenath-fraiel-ralys-fenath